Davies are looking to recruit an experienced Administrator to join our growing Casualty team. The successful candidate will ideally have experience in Administration, have good time management and have the ability to prioritise their workload effectively.


What will your day look like:

  • Monitor and manage online portals/ downloading documentation and attaching to correct files.
  • Reviewing Excel enquiry spread sheets cross-checking against our internal data to confirm any potential matches and carrying out further investigations on these.
  • Review and updating monthly bordereau’s and ensuring data analysis is correct before issuing to the client.
  • Answer telephone calls as required and deal with general enquiries.
  • Photocopying/scanning.
  • Other tasks to support the business plan as and when necessary to ensure company business objectives are met.


Knowledge and Abilities:

  • A good standard of written English
  • Previous experience of working in an administration role
  • Familiarity with standard office packages such as Word and Excel.
  • Demonstrate a high level of accuracy in data input and attention to detail.
  • Is proactive and resilient, seeking to get things done and at the same time deal with a variety of tasks.
  • Provides solutions rather than problems – shows initiative.
  • Able to demonstrate effective management of time and resources.
  • Able to identify when guidance is required from other team members on decision making.
  • Can demonstrate evidence of being an effective team member, interacting positively with colleagues, communicating effectively with a diverse group of people.
  • Willingness to be closely supervised, when necessary, to ensure accuracy and compliance with varied client processes.
  • Able to demonstrate effective customer service skills, actively seeking and responding to feedback.
